We
are asking ourselves some very basic questions at the moment, and
because our pastor is only a simple sort of person, he kept the
questions short. Here they are:
- Who are
we meant
to BE?
- What are we here FOR?
- HOW do we DO that?
We found the answer to
the first
question by studying the Baptist Union
booklet, "Five Core Values for a Gospel
People" - see the "Our
Values" page..
As a result of asking the second question we came up with a mission
statement, to help focus our minds on what we are supposed to be about.
Everyone was involved in putting this together and it wasn't easy!
The
Mission Statement of Wimborne Baptist Church
- To
love and worship God
- To love
and
serve one another, our local
neighbourhood, and the wider world
- To live and
speak the good news of
Jesus Christ, so that others
become his disciples
